LIFE STORY

Carl Ernest Peaslee

Carl was born in Riverside, California on November 26, 1943. He was one of four boys to Caroline Graf and Ernest Peaslee. The family moved to Minnesota where he began attending Harding High School in St. Paul. After graduating high school, he went on to enlist in the United States Air Force. After being honorably discharged, he began attending Minnesota School of Business and started his career at the Minnesota Licensing Bureau. He met the love of his life, Denise M. Morse, and the two were married at Sacred Heart Parish. They raised their family on St. Paul’s Eastside. Carl enjoyed reading and fishing but his pride and joy was his grandchildren. He carried a book around of photos of his 12 grandchildren and 3 great-grandchildren. He was always gushing about their accomplishments and most recent photos. He will be remembered for his fun loving personality but also for his stubborn and sarcastic sense of humor.

On the morning of May 8, 2018, Carl passed away at St. Joseph Hospital, with his family by his side. He is preceded in death by his mother, Caroline Graff; his father, Ernest Peaslee; his brother, Donald Peaslee; and his grandsons, Jeffrey Thill Jr. and Gabriel Peaslee. He will be dearly missed by his wife, Denise Peaslee of St. Paul; his children, Terri (Greg Grobe) Peaslee of Farmington, John (Kellie) Peaslee of St. Paul, Beth (John) Schultz of Minnetonka, and Rick (Nicole) Peaslee of Farmington; his 12 grandchildren, Michael Brew, Cody Schultz, Ashley Thill, Dalton Schultz, Gavin Neibling, Thomas Peaslee, John Michael Schultz, Caroline Peaslee, Schott Thill, Brianna Peaslee, and Jase Peaslee; his 3 great-grandchildren, Lily Brew, Zakk Brew, and Jacob Brew; his brothers, David Peaslee and Harold Peaslee; and many other family and friends.
